Job Description

WHAT YOU WILL BE DOING:

The position is part-time and approximately 2-3 days per week or 4 hours per day.

  • Responsible for preparing, verifying and processing invoices by cross-checking all postings in master account to back-up and client instructions
  • Must be effective in handling problems in the workplace, including anticipating, preventing, identifying, and solving problems as necessary
  • Must be able to evaluate and select among alternative courses of action quickly and accurately
  • Must work well in stressful and high-pressure situations
  • Works with the Assistant Controller in reconciling tax exemptions
  • Must be able to work with and understand financial information and data, and basic arithmetic functions.
  • Protects organization’s value by keeping information confidential
  • Updates job knowledge by participating in educational opportunities
  • Must be able to convey information and ideas clearly
